Did you know? Earth, Wind & Fire's iconic hit "September" isn’t just a dance-floor favorite a heartfelt tribute rooted in personal history. Bandleader Maurice White’s son Kahbran was born on the 21st, inspiring the unforgettable line, "Do you remember the 21st night of September?" #dayinmusichistory

🎉 Throwback to July 21, 1977! 🎸 Elvis Costello dropped his debut album “My Aim Is True” in the UK through Stiff Records. Produced by Nick Lowe, it featured classics like “Alison” & “The Angels Wanna Wear My Red Shoes.” The beginning of an influential career! #MusicHistory #ElvisCostello #PunkRock

July 6, 1972, David Bowie performed "Starman" on Top of the Pops, a moment that shocked conservatives with his theatrical gesture of draping an arm around Mick Ronson. It skyrocketed his fame in the UK and cemented his rise to stardom. #DavidBowie #Starman #Music open.spotify.com/track/0pQskr...
